CKONG1301 Neutral Newbie October 2, 2014 Share October 2, 2014 I just got my K5 dashboard changed. It developed bumps under hot sun, like skin got burnt by hot water, specifically under the antislip rubber tray I placed on it. Don't place cheap antislip tray with sticky base on the dashboard, the dashboard will get 'burnt'. One strange thing I noticed that after the replacement, the Aircon airflow seem stronger and car seem quieter. I used to set the Aircon to 21deg in order to get decent airflow, but it will get too cool too soon. 1 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...

Hi, I have a sticky base antislip rubber mat(.. given free by sgcarmart... lol) and never use it (luckily ) but left it in my center console box (unlucky ). Wanted to remove from my car this morning and found the it develop sticky (liquid) like substance. It crimples. Because there was a rubber padding (originally from KIA) place below it, the liquid also manage to create bump in it. Not sure what chemical substance they use for the sticky thing.. but I think it is not safe for use in cars. It may have develop toxic gas too.. I'm quite sure we have the same problem... So, advice bros and sis there take extra cautious when using such accessories.. cheers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...
